Mac Exceeds Ten Percent Global Usage Share

Apple’s successful release of OS X Lion and continued consumer demand for the update have propelled the Mac’s real-world usage share over 10%, reports Chitika Insights, showing an increase of just over a full percent in a single month.

The Mac grew from a 9.6% share for real usage to just over 10.6% from August to September on continued strong sales of OS X Lion, causing a 0.6 percent decrease in Windows usage, which rests at 77.7 percent.

Chitika’s data isn’t a reflection of market share, which demonstrates what customers are buying, but rather shows actual real-world platform usage over time and across various geographic areas.
